Transaction 64d6d10157fe04f8dd9f2af8191c7c88e0118f47f0c5d99252162242c9a72295

36 Input
2 Outputs
  • 64d6d10157fe04f8dd9f2af8191c7c88e0118f47f0c5d99252162242c9a72295:0
  • value  1513608012
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 64d6d10157fe04f8dd9f2af8191c7c88e0118f47f0c5d99252162242c9a72295:1
  • value  895222
    address  3L4VkN1XNiE2guarDx6ZRGgjQ9DfyQ4eHn